Overview
- 12 gauge (2.5mm), roll-formed steel frame with welded steel corners
- Open roll-formed profile design affords complete surface corrosion protection and assembly access
- Plated finish for corrosion resistance and effective cover grounding
- Frame features a 25-mm DIN standard, alternating rectangular and round hole pattern
- Flange trough collar on door and side openings deflect dust and debris away from the enclosure interior
- Integral frame channels support the full weight of the mounting subpanel (sold separately)
- Individual frames designed for joining/baying in multiple directions with the inclusion of joining kits
- Provisions for mounting subpanel, rack mounting and grid/rail system mounting to support many unique customer applications
- Appropriate metal-impregnated gasket door(s) and covers are required to maintain environmental rating while electrically bonded to frame, sold separately

Frequently Asked Questions about nVent
What industries and applications are nVent products used for?
nVent products are engineered for critical infrastructure and industrial applications across multiple demanding sectors. Key markets include Construction, Data Centers, Defense, Healthcare, Mining, Oil & Gas Refineries, Power Plants, Rail/Transit, Renewable Energy, Security, Ship Building, Steel Mills, Telecom, and Utilities. Their solutions are designed to withstand extreme environmental conditions, with temperature ranges from -55°C to 105°C and specialized features like UV resistance, oil resistance, and flame resistance.
What environmental ratings do nVent products have?
nVent enclosures feature comprehensive environmental ratings, including UL 508A, CSA, and NEMA Type 1, 2, 3, 4, 4X, 12, and 13 certifications. They are rated IEC 60529 IP66, providing robust protection against dust, water, and corrosion in both indoor and outdoor environments. These products operate effectively in temperatures ranging from -40°F to 266°F, with enhanced UV inhibitors for outdoor weathering and oil-resistant gaskets for superior sealing.

What is nVent's warranty policy?
nVent offers a standard 18-month warranty from invoicing date for most automation products, covering defects in workmanship and materials. The warranty requires proper transportation, handling, storage, and installation within specified environmental conditions. Warranty coverage includes repair or replacement at nVent's discretion, with certain conditions such as authorized service repairs and operation within designed capacity limits.
